About

As the nation’s first historically Black institution of higher education founded in 1837, Cheyney University of Pennsylvania is best known for its rich legacy of leadership and academic empowerment. The university offers strong, career-focused programs in biology, business administration, and communication, which are uniquely enhanced by prestigious life sciences partnerships, including a collaboration with Thomas Jefferson University. On Cheyney's historic and scenic campus, students experience a tight-knit, family-like culture energized by active student organizations, Divine Nine Greek life, and vibrant athletic events. What truly sets Cheyney apart is its innovative model of hosting corporate partners directly on campus, which provides students with unparalleled access to paid, hands-on internships and real-world research opportunities.


Wikipedia:Cheyney University of Pennsylvania (CU) is a public historically black university in Cheyney, Pennsylvania, United States. Founded in 1837 as the Institute for Colored Youth, it is the oldest of all historically black colleges and universities (HBCUs) in the United States. It is a member of the Pennsylvania State System of Higher Education and the Thurgood Marshall College Fund. The university offers bachelor's degrees and is accredited by the Middle States Commission on Higher Education.
